How they compare
Colombia currently reports 1.11 kt against 0.9059 kt in Indonesia, a difference of 0.2041 kt.
That makes Colombia's figure about 1.2 times Indonesia's.
The two have swapped places 5 times across 34 shared years of data; in 1990 it was Indonesia ahead.
Colombia ranks 67th and Indonesia ranks 70th of 182 countries.
Across the 4 decades both report, Colombia averaged higher in 3 and Indonesia in 1.

About this data
The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
